When it comes to popularity, a bachelor's degree in Native American studies sits in the middle of the road, ranking #494 out of 1137 majors in the country. So, it might take a little more work to find colleges and universities that offer the degree program.

College Factual looked at 2 colleges and universities when compiling its 2022 Most Popular Bachelor's Degree Colleges for Native American Studies in the New England Region ranking. Combined, these schools handed out 12 bachelor's degrees in Native American studies to qualified students.

You'll be surrounded by many like-minded peers at Dartmouth College if you want to pursue a bachelor's degree in Native American studies. Dartmouth is a medium-sized private not-for-profit college located in the remote town of Hanover. You also may be intersted to know that the school ranks #1 in quality for bachelor's degrees in Native American studies in New Hampshire. You'll be surrounded by many like-minded peers at Hampshire College if you wish to pursue a bachelor's degree in Native American studies. Located in the large suburb of Amherst, Hampshire is a private not-for-profit college with a fairly small student population.
